Population Overview
Amsterdam village is a small community located in Ohio. The total population is 368. It ranks as the 965th most populous out of 1,264 cities and towns in Ohio.
Age Demographics
The median age in Amsterdam village is 37.0 years. This is 7% lower than the state median of 39.6 years.
Economy, Income & Housing
The median household income in Amsterdam village is $46,719. This is 33% lower than the state median of $69,680. Compared to the national median of $78,538, household income here is 41% lower. The poverty rate stands at 21.7%. This is 64% higher than the state poverty rate of 13.2%. With more than one in five residents living below the poverty line, economic hardship is a significant challenge for the community. The unemployment rate is 4.7%. This is 4% lower than the state rate of 4.9%. The median home value is $58,400. Housing costs are 71% lower than the state median of $199,200. With a home-value-to-income ratio of just 1.3x, Amsterdam village is one of the most affordable housing markets in the area. 60.9%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 9% lower than the state average of 67.0%.
Race & Ethnicity
Amsterdam village has a predominantly White (non-Hispanic) population, comprising 99.2% of all residents.
Education
5.1%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This is among the lowest rates in the state, which may correlate with employment and income patterns. This is 83% lower than the state rate of 30.9%. Nationally, 35.0%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 90.5%.
Data Sources & Methodology
All demographic data for Amsterdam village, Ohio is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 5-Year Estimates (2019-2023). The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ually, providing reliable estimates for communities of all sizes. Comparisons are made against Ohio state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 1,264 Census-designated places in Ohio.
